From 69d2c7f2769f1013b3e396e7b449562fb2105af2 Mon Sep 17 00:00:00 2001 From: Connor Hindley Date: Tue, 11 Feb 2025 14:41:36 -0600 Subject: [PATCH] fixup! feat: Add support for --wait-retries flag. add test case for mixing release and defaults Signed-off-by: Connor Hindley --- pkg/state/helmx_test.go |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/pkg/state/helmx_test.go b/pkg/state/helmx_test.go index 7db6c37d..47095ab4 100644 --- a/pkg/state/helmx_test.go +++ b/pkg/state/helmx_test.go @@ -170,6 +170,14 @@ func TestAppendWaitFlags(t *testing.T) { helmSpec: HelmSpec{Wait: true, WaitRetries: 3}, expected: []string{"--wait", "--wait-retries", "3"}, }, + { + name: "release wait default retries", + release: &ReleaseSpec{Wait: &[]bool{true}[0]}, + syncOpts: nil, + helm: testutil.NewVersionHelmExec("3.15.0"), + helmSpec: HelmSpec{WaitRetries: 4}, + expected: []string{"--wait", "--wait-retries", "4"}, + }, } for _, tt := range tests {